Nic Bommarito - Splendid Alfonsino

Last week we posted a remixed Nic Bommarito track that foretold of an upcoming album release. Exactly 7 days later, here is the first track of Nic's brand new BlocSonic release, A Quiet Age. Layered, textured, tempered, restrained, emotional, evoking hope and joy, building up and easing off - we think you'll enjoy this track, and the album:
A Quiet Age is a collection of eight gorgeous tracks that builds on and refines the Bommarito sound that fans have come to know and love. Download it… turn it on and chill.
Listen to this, and once you're done, download the whole album, play it, and let it seep into your day and psyche.

Nic Bommarito - Ella va au Japon (CNP Remix)

There is synchronicity in the universe. Today is March 5, 2015. 8 years ago to the day we posted a track by Nic Bommarito on the netlabel, 12 Rec. The track was called Once a Freak, Always a Freak.  

We noticed this when preparing today's post which is a single from a release coming out next week on BlocSonic.

We are posting a remix of the track that was recorded by Cheese N Pot-C. The remix features some calm, relaxing Hip Hop...dreamy, dreamhop.

The coming release is called Quiet Age.  The release notes on BlocSonic give an idea of the artist's sound:
If you’re not already familiar with Nic’s distinctive sound, get ready to hear something special. Floating somewhere in the realm of shoegaze, ambient & folk, it’s an ethereal sound with a substance that sticks with you. The single’s title track is made even more incredible by the work of Brendan Held on violin.

BSWC One-a-Day: Nic Bommarito - Once a Freak, Always a Freak

This tune is from a wonderful collection of music by Nic Bommarito and was released at the end of January by the netlabel, 12rec. Today's selection is an artfully quiet piece. 12rec used a keyword that I found really appealing: "Dreampop".

According to the release notes, Nic has studied philosophy in Ann Arbor and Albuquerque before moving to Tibet in 2006.

"Nic Bommarito is a talented musician, too. He got in contact with us in late 2006, and we spontaneously decided to release his Taciturn LP at 12rec.

The Taciturn LP fuses instrumental Rockmusic with moments of Alt. Country and epic Indiepop, keeping an eye on melody and structure. Imagine a mixture of Canadian GY!BE, the Americana Avant-Garde of Chicago's Brokeback and the huge melodies of Italian Postrockers Giardini di Mirò."
